The Tomato Sub-Sectoral Group of the Manufacturers Association of Nigeria (MAN), recently met with Senate President Bukola Saraki, seeking his assistance in lifting the restriction of access to forex by the CBN on imported goods.

They claim they were not against the CBN’s policy restricting forex to some imported items but that they needed time to raise the level of tomato production in the country to eliminate the need for importation.

Saraki replied, saying Nigeria aims to start producing and not importing.

“As a country, we have to chart a new way different from the past, and that path is going into manufacturing as we cannot continue to remain an import dependent country….

"What stops us from producing the tomato to the level of achieving the High Concentrate? You have to be serious in the area of massive investment and research in the sector for government to consider any concession for you,”
